<description>&#60;p&#62;I started a little before 2 with my kids. I just do it at home with Piggy Paint or my Zoya colors (low chemicals). I do it while they are standing in their learning tower coloring. I sit on the floor and their toes are right at my face level. Or I do it while they are sitting on their little potties. That sounds gross, but they plant their feet and stay still well there, so it works well. Mostly I only do it when they ask specifically for it because if they want their toes colorful they will sit there and concentrate on what's happening, but the first couple times when I thought it would be cute and they didn't care, they were wiggly and nervous about what I was doing.
